3 BRANCHES OF GOVERNMENT

• With your partner, play Paper, Rock, Scissors for 5 minutes and keep score of who wins each game, including the ties

• Good introduction to the 3 Branches of Government/ Separation of Powers. After 5 minutes of play, wins and ties should be roughly equal….balance of power. And students can associate Paper with the Legislative branch, Rock with the Executive branch, and Scissors with the Judicial Branch

POLITICAL SPECTRUM TICKET OUT THE DOOR

Rex Tugwell, an advisor to president FDR, said that different attitudes toward change characterize adherents to different political philosophies. He wrote that if a community needed a new train station, or education reform, crime control, etc.

1. ____________ would like to rebuild the train station

2. ____________ would like to rebuild the train station while the train is running;

3. ____________ prefer to blow up the train station and forgo service until the new structure is built

4. _____________ would prefer to keep the old station, being satisfied with it,

5. While, ____________ would abandon the station entirely since they do not approve of trains in the entirely since they do not approve of trains in the

first place.
